Net national income nni is defined as gross national income minus the depreciation of fixed capital assets dwellings, buildings, machinery, transport equipment and physical infrastructure through wear and tear and obsolescence. Keynesian economics is a theory of total spending in the economy called aggregate demand and its effects on output and inflation.
